"… and so, your majesty, the threat South is the larger threat at the moment since they will arrive within two, maybe three weeks. The forces west will take more than a month and possibly longer to assemble even though they are the greater force," the Arch Wizard concluded.

"Father, I do not have a count on our losses yet, but we took losses. We cannot fight two wars on two fronts simultaneously."

"No," the King agreed, "we cannot. We need to fight one war and send one invasion force." This statement surprised everyone save for one, and her smile widened. "According to this map," which was a much more detailed map of the region and the next several regions than could be purchased in town, state secrets and all, "if we send a small, fast mobile force into Karatien's lands along their southern pass, then we can catch each group, army, or mass of monster hordes, in smaller numbers.

"Those that come through the northern pass will be fewer, and we can defend the valley with a single army and a division of mages. In the South, we can divert the other five armies to the border fortress and defend from there, where we have the advantage."

"Before I ask which force we'll send to invade," the Prince asked, "where will you go?" The Prince knew the King was the most powerful individual in the kingdom and wouldn't stand idle while besieged on multiple fronts.

"I will stay here with my Arch Wizard," the King said, using the proper title, which brought a small, very small tear to his eye. "We will use his teleportation magic to go where needed, and I'm sure we will be needed."

"I understand, Father, so as to…."

"I'll, of course, send Squad Zero," the King interrupted the implied next question.

"But…."

"No buts, brother," she said, using the more degenerative use of the word through her tone, "they stink after all. Look," Lady Aria took command of the conversation, "my squad defeated two armies of roughly eighteen thousand soldiers. And two of my soldiers attacked the backline of the main offensive and slaughtered hundreds, if not thousands, on their own. They even took down a paladin alone," she sort of lied. She knew Jacik would've finished the paladin off on his own, but it might've taken more time than needed, and she was able to end it quickly. Still, she had no intention of taking his glory.

"You jest," the Savage Lion Paladin contested.

"No, I was there. I was engaged with three knights when I saw Jacik, Third Stripe, cut down the enemy paladin with a lightning strike of his sword so powerful I don't even think my ice shields could defend against it," said another Paladin.

A roar rumbled out of a man known as the Wolf's Fang Paladin. "You are saying he, Third Stripe, is on par with us?"
